9 Members Retire from Standing Committee upon Completion of Tenure

Out of a total of 18 councillors in the Standing Committee of the Municipal Corporation of Delhi, 9 councillors were retired on Tuesday through a draw of lots. The process was carried out in Standing Committee meeting chaired by the Chairperson of the Standing Committee, Satya Sharma.

During the meeting, the process to retire one member each from the 12 Ward Committees was initiated. As per the provisions of the DMC Act, 9 members were retired through a draw of lots. Slips of members elected from Ward Committees were drawn during the process. In the draw, the slips of Aam Aadmi Party councillor Ankush Narang and BJP councillors Shikha Bhardwaj, Inderjeet Sehrawat, Neema Bhagat, Rajpal Singh, and Anju Devi were drawn. Additionally, out of six members elected from the House, the slips of three members—Aam Aadmi Party councillors Mohammad Aamil Malik and Mohini Jeenwal, and BJP councillor Pankaj Luthra—were also drawn.

Members elected from Ward Committees who retired

Shikha Bhardwaj (BJP)
Anju Devi (BJP)
Inderjeet Sehrawat (BJP)
Rajpal Singh (BJP)
Neema Bhagat (BJP)
Ankush Narang (AAP)

Members elected from the House who retired

Mohini Jeenwal (AAP)
Aamil Malik (AAP)
Pankaj Luthra (BJP)
